评估 TP Wallet 最新版:合规性、应急预案与技术安全全景分析

导读:针对“TP Wallet(T P Wallet)最新版是否正规”的问题,本文从合规与信誉、应急预案、合约认证、行业创新、未来支付服务、重入攻击防护与交易验证机制七个维度系统性分析,并给出核查清单与建议。

一、是否正规:如何判断

- 官方渠道与资质:检查官方发布渠道(App Store/Google Play/官网下载)、公司注册信息、隐私与合规声明、是否接受监管或与合规机构沟通。正规产品通常有明确主体、备案信息或合规顾问。

- 开源与代码透明度:查看是否开源客户端或智能合约源码、是否在区块链浏览器(如Etherscan)verified合约源码。透明度高的项目更易审计与监管。

- 社区与第三方评估:查阅安全审计报告、社区讨论、媒体报道、漏洞通报历史与修复响应速度。

结论:仅凭“最新版”字样不能判断正规与否,需参照上述多项指标综合判断。

二、应急预案(Incident Response)

- 关键要素:应急联系人、漏洞奖赏(bug bounty)、事故通报流程、冷/热钱包隔离策略、备份与恢复流程、用户通知与补偿机制。

- 建议措施:多签(multisig)管理重要私钥、定期演练恢复流程、与托管保险机构合作以降低用户资产风险。

三、合约认证(智能合约认证与审计)

- 审计报告:正规钱包及其相关合约应有权威安全公司出具的审计报告,报告应公开并注明修复记录与未解决问题。

- 代码验证:在链上发布已验证(verified)源码,避免使用未经审查的代理合约或不可升级合约带来的风险。

- 正式验证方法:采用自动化工具、人工审计、以及形式化验证(formal verification)对关键逻辑进行严格校验。

四、行业创新(Wallet 方向的创新点)

- 智能账户/账户抽象:支持更复杂的交易策略、社交恢复、多重签名策略与限额控制。

- 隐私增强:集成零知识证明、交易混合或隐私池以保护用户数据(需平衡合规要求)。

- 跨链与 L2 支持:原子交换、跨链桥接与 Rollup 集成,提升支付速度与降低手续费。

五、未来支付服务(Payment as a Service 的趋势)

- 可编程支付:订阅、分期与按条件触发的自动支付(通过智能合约实现)。

- 微支付与离线支付:利用状态通道、闪电网络或基于签名的离线凭证实现低成本微额支付与断网场景下的交易承诺。

- 身份与合规:将去中心化身份(DID)与 KYC 相结合,支持场景化合规与隐私保护并重。

六、重入攻击(Reentrancy)与防护

- 原理简述:重入攻击通过在外部调用时再次进入合约的关键函数,篡改状态或重复转账。历史上著名的 DAO 事件即为例证。

- 防护策略:采用检查-效果-交互(checks-effects-interactions)模式、重入锁(reentrancy guard)、尽量使用不可重入的提款模式(pull over push)、使用保险库模式和定期审计。

七、交易验证(Transaction Verification)

- 签名与非对称加密:确保交易由私钥签名并验证签名与 nonce、防止重放攻击。

- 确认与最终性:关注区块链的出块与最终性机制(PoW/PoS 等),多 confirmations 策略用于高价值交易。

- 元交易与代付 gas:若钱包支持 meta-transactions,要验证 relayer 的信任模型、批处理逻辑及回滚策略。

- 收据与证明:对跨链场景采用 Merkle 证明或中继验证,确保交易在目标链被正确记录。

八、实用核查清单(给用户的快速判定步骤)

1) 查看官方渠道与主体信息;2) 查找并阅读最近的安全审计报告;3) 验证合约源码是否在链上被 verified;4) 评估钱包是否使用多签/硬件隔离/社保策略;5) 关注社区口碑与漏洞响应历史;6) 对高额资产考虑硬件钱包或分层托管。

结语:TP Wallet 最新版是否正规不能笼统下结论,需结合合规、代码透明度、安全审计、应急能力与社区反馈等多维度判断。对于普通用户,建议在确认合约与审计、备份助记词、多签或硬件支持后再存放大量资产;对于开发或机构用户,要求更高层次的形式化认证与法律合规证明。

作者:周明发布时间:2025-10-03 01:13:00

评论

CryptoLiu

文章很全面,尤其是应急预案和合约认证部分,给了很多实用的核查点。

区块链达人

关于重入攻击的讨论简洁明了,建议补充几家主流审计公司的参考名单。

User_Amber

我更关心未来支付服务的隐私与合规平衡,这篇提到的 DID 很有启发。

小白问答

看完核查清单就知道怎么一步步确认钱包是否安全了,适合普通用户参考。

相关阅读
<del lang="oui"></del><del id="d09"></del><acronym date-time="71s"></acronym><ins id="v9e"></ins><area dir="ebf"></area><em dropzone="5az"></em><abbr date-time="a1z"></abbr>